Definition
Being 'icteric' means having jaundice, which causes your skin and the whites of your eyes to turn yellow ๐. This happens when there's too much bilirubin, a yellow pigment, in your blood. Think of it like a highlighter spreading where it shouldn't. It's often a sign of liver problems. Unlike a tan, which is a golden hue from sun exposure, jaundice is a distinct yellow. It's a visual cue that something's not quite right inside.
